Known Issues
Undercarriage Wear:
Consistent inspection and maintenance of track components (chains, rollers, idlers, sprockets) is critical due to heavy usage.
Hydraulic System Performance:
Wear in pumps, cylinders, and seals can lead to reduced hydraulic performance; regular fluid filtration and analysis are key.
Engine Overheating:
Cooling system maintenance (radiator cleaning, coolant levels, thermostat) is vital, especially under heavy load.
📚 Vehicle History
Brand Heritage
Caterpillar Legacy:
Caterpillar has a long-standing history of manufacturing robust and reliable heavy construction equipment since its inception.
Model Evolution
D9 Series Evolution:
The D9L is a key model in the evolution of Caterpillar's large track-type tractors, building upon earlier designs to incorporate enhanced power, efficiency, and operator comfort.
Production
Production Period:
The D9L was primarily produced from the early 1980s into the early 1990s. Exact dates vary by specific updates and serial number ranges.
